Christopher Uffman - Head Bowling Coach

Clarke College Athletic Director Curt Long announced today that Christopher Uffman has been named the college's head men's and women's bowling coach. Long had previously announced that the college will add intercollegiate bowling to its lineup in the fall of 2010.

Uffman, a native of Grand Rapids, Mich., comes to Clarke from Michigan State University, where he served as the head women's bowling coach from May of 2006 through the fall of 2009. He also served as the assistant head coach of the MSU men's intercollegiate bowling program during that same time period.

"Chris brings collegiate experience and great enthusiasm to our new bowling programs," said Long. "He has an opportunity to build both teams from the ground floor in a fast emerging sport."

A 2007 graduate of Michigan State, Uffman was a four-year member of the school's intercollegiate bowling program. He qualified for the 2009 Michigan Masters Bowling Tournament finals, is an Amateur Bowlers Tour title holder and has two certified 300 games.

Uffman spent 11 years as a certified and practicing youth bowling coach in Grand Rapids, Mich., and Lansing, Michigan.

An avid promoter of bowling at all levels and a regular participant in regional Professional Bowling Association events, Uffman currently holds a Silver level coaching certificate through the United States Bowling Congress.

Uffman received his bachelor of science degree in psychology from Michigan State.
